Summary: The Supreme Court dismissed the Special Leave Petition filed by Market Committee Moga against the Food Corporation of India on 09/02/2001. The petition, which challenged a High Court of Punjab & Haryana judgment dated 11/10/1999, was heard by a bench comprising Justice S. Rajendra Babu and Justice K.G. Balakrishnan.
